Solution for 63-(7x+12)=7(x+3)+x equation:


Simplifying
63 + -1(7x + 12) = 7(x + 3) + x

Reorder the terms:
63 + -1(12 + 7x) = 7(x + 3) + x
63 + (12 * -1 + 7x * -1) = 7(x + 3) + x
63 + (-12 + -7x) = 7(x + 3) + x

Combine like terms: 63 + -12 = 51
51 + -7x = 7(x + 3) + x

Reorder the terms:
51 + -7x = 7(3 + x) + x
51 + -7x = (3 * 7 + x * 7) + x
51 + -7x = (21 + 7x) + x

Combine like terms: 7x + x = 8x
51 + -7x = 21 + 8x

Solving
51 + -7x = 21 + 8x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-8x' to each side of the equation.
51 + -7x + -8x = 21 + 8x + -8x

Combine like terms: -7x + -8x = -15x
51 + -15x = 21 + 8x + -8x

Combine like terms: 8x + -8x = 0
51 + -15x = 21 + 0
51 + -15x = 21

Add '-51' to each side of the equation.
51 + -51 + -15x = 21 + -51

Combine like terms: 51 + -51 = 0
0 + -15x = 21 + -51
-15x = 21 + -51

Combine like terms: 21 + -51 = -30
-15x = -30

Divide each side by '-15'.
x = 2

Simplifying
x = 2
